Superior Physical Protection and Impact Resistance

Structural Integrity Under Stress

Aluminum luggage provides exceptional protection against physical damage due to its inherent material properties. The metal construction creates a rigid shell that maintains its shape under pressure, preventing crushing damage that could destroy valuable contents. Unlike plastic or fabric cases that can deform or crack under impact, aluminum luggage distributes force across its entire surface, minimizing localized damage.

The aerospace-grade aluminum alloys commonly used in premium luggage construction offer strength-to-weight ratios that exceed traditional materials. This means aluminum luggage can withstand significant impact forces without adding excessive weight to the transport load. For professionals carrying sensitive electronic equipment, scientific instruments, or delicate merchandise, this protection level is essential.

Professional transport scenarios often involve multiple handling stages, from airport baggage systems to ground transportation. Each stage presents opportunities for drops, impacts, or rough handling. Aluminum luggage creates a protective barrier that maintains the integrity of contents throughout the entire transport chain, reducing the risk of damage-related losses.

Weather and Environmental Resistance

High-value asset transport frequently occurs across varying environmental conditions. Aluminum luggage excels in weather resistance, providing superior protection against moisture, temperature fluctuations, and environmental contaminants. The metal construction prevents water infiltration better than fabric materials, while also resisting temperature-related expansion and contraction that could compromise case integrity.

Chemical resistance is another critical advantage of aluminum luggage in professional transport applications. Industrial environments, laboratories, and field operations often expose transport cases to various chemicals or corrosive substances. Aluminum's natural oxide layer provides inherent corrosion resistance, ensuring long-term protection for valuable contents.

UV resistance is particularly important for outdoor transport operations or extended exposure to sunlight. While fabric and plastic materials can degrade under UV exposure, aluminum luggage maintains its structural integrity and protective properties regardless of sun exposure duration.

Enhanced Security Features and Tamper Resistance

Physical Security Advantages

Security concerns drive many professionals to choose aluminum luggage for high-value transport. The rigid metal construction makes it significantly more difficult for unauthorized individuals to access contents without detection. Unlike soft-sided cases that can be cut or punctured quietly, aluminum luggage requires substantial force or tools to breach, making unauthorized access attempts obvious and time-consuming.

The locking mechanisms available on aluminum luggage typically integrate more securely with the case structure. Metal-to-metal connection points provide stronger anchor points for locks compared to fabric or plastic alternatives. This enhanced integration makes it more difficult to bypass security measures through case manipulation rather than lock picking.

Professional aluminum luggage often incorporates multiple security layers, including reinforced corner construction, internal locking mechanisms, and tamper-evident seals. These features work together to create a comprehensive security system that addresses various breach attempt methods.

Industry-Specific Transport Requirements

Professional Equipment Protection

Various industries have specific requirements that make aluminum luggage the logical choice for high-value transport. Scientific instrument transport requires precise vibration control and environmental isolation that aluminum luggage provides through its rigid construction and sealing capabilities.

Electronic equipment transport benefits from aluminum luggage's electromagnetic shielding properties. The metal construction can provide partial RF shielding for sensitive electronic devices, reducing the risk of interference or data corruption during transport.

Photography and videography professionals choose aluminum luggage for camera equipment protection due to its ability to maintain precise internal dimensions and provide consistent cushioning support. The rigid structure prevents lens alignment issues or calibration changes that could occur with flexible case materials.

FAQ

How does aluminum luggage compare to carbon fiber cases for high-value transport?

While carbon fiber offers excellent strength-to-weight ratios, aluminum luggage provides superior impact resistance, better repairability, and lower cost. Carbon fiber can crack under impact, creating hidden damage that compromises protection. Aluminum luggage absorbs impact energy more effectively and any damage is immediately visible, allowing for prompt repair or replacement decisions.

What maintenance is required to keep aluminum luggage in optimal condition?

Aluminum luggage requires minimal maintenance beyond regular cleaning with mild soap and water. Inspect seals and locks periodically, lubricate moving parts annually, and check for any dents or damage after rough handling. The aluminum construction does not degrade over time, maintaining its protective properties with basic care.

Can aluminum luggage provide adequate protection for extremely fragile items?

Yes, when properly configured with appropriate internal cushioning systems. The rigid aluminum shell provides the outer protection layer, while custom foam inserts or suspension systems handle vibration and shock absorption for fragile contents. The key is matching the internal protection system to the specific items being transported.

Is aluminum luggage suitable for air travel with valuable items?

Aluminum luggage is excellent for air travel with valuable items, meeting TSA requirements while providing superior protection against baggage handling systems. Many aluminum cases feature TSA-approved locks and can withstand the automated sorting and loading processes common in commercial aviation. The rigid construction prevents crushing in cargo holds better than soft-sided alternatives.
